Career Opportunities After Studying at Coventry University
Coventry University is known for a practical learning model that can support employability in the UK and globally. For Indian students, this matters because employers often value graduates who can combine academic knowledge with project experience, communication skills, and adaptability.
After graduation, students from Coventry commonly pursue opportunities in: - business and management functions - finance and accounting support roles - data analytics and technology tracks - engineering and manufacturing environments - design, media, and digital communication sectors - healthcare support and life sciences pathways (role-dependent)
Your final outcome depends on course choice, internship experience, technical skills, and networking effort during study.
Industry Connections and Employer Engagement
Coventry's career orientation is supported through employer-facing activities across many schools and departments. Students may engage with industry through: - guest lectures from professionals - live client projects - simulated workplace assignments - career fairs and employer networking sessions - mentorship or employability events
For Indian students, these touchpoints are important because they help build a UK-ready profile before graduation. Many international students miss opportunities by focusing only on coursework, so active participation is critical.
Internship and Placement Opportunities
Many students target internships, short industry projects, or placement periods to gain UK work exposure. While availability depends on program structure and market conditions, students can usually improve outcomes by: - preparing a UK-style CV early - applying for opportunities from the first term - using university career portals consistently - connecting with faculty and alumni networks - building a portfolio (for tech, design, business analytics)
Why internships matter for Indian students
- They provide local work experience valued by recruiters.
- They strengthen interview performance with practical examples.
- They help you test industry fit before full-time job applications.
- They improve confidence in multicultural professional settings.
Work-While-Studying Options in the UK
International students in the UK can typically work part-time during term and longer hours during official vacation periods, subject to current visa conditions. Always verify your latest visa permissions before taking employment.
Common student work options include: - campus roles (student ambassador, library, admin support) - hospitality and retail jobs - customer service positions - tutoring or academic support roles - warehouse/logistics and shift-based work (where suitable)
Part-time work can help with living expenses and soft-skill development, but academics should remain your first priority.
Post-Study Work Opportunities (UK Pathway)
The UK remains attractive because graduates can explore post-study work routes under current immigration frameworks, subject to policy updates. This gives Indian students a practical window to: - gain UK professional experience - move from entry roles to skilled pathways - build international resumes - strengthen long-term employability in India or abroad
Typical post-study direction includes: - graduate schemes - analyst and associate entry roles - junior technical roles in IT/data - operations and project support positions - business development and customer success tracks
Students who plan early for skill-building, internships, and job applications generally perform better during this transition.

How to Build a Strong Career Plan From Day One
A clear plan helps convert your degree into outcomes.
- Define your target role by the first semester.
- Align module choices with that role.
- Build LinkedIn and CV in UK format early.
- Join industry events, societies, and competitions.
- Complete at least one internship/project with measurable outcomes.
- Start graduate applications months before course completion.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
Indian students can improve outcomes by avoiding these frequent mistakes: - waiting until final semester to use career services - applying to roles without role-specific CV tailoring - ignoring networking and alumni outreach - focusing only on part-time income without career alignment - not preparing for psychometric or competency interviews
